What is Metallurgical Testing?

Metallurgical testing, also referred to as 'Metallographic Testing', combines a range of techniques used to evaluate the structure and properties of metals, helping to determine how materials will perform under stress, fatigue, or extreme environmental conditions.

Why Metallurgical Testing is Important

Accurate metallurgical analysis verifies whether a material is fit for purpose and highlights any deviations or weaknesses caused by manufacturing errors, welding inconsistencies, or heat treatment. It is crucial to ensure the performance and reliability of critical components.

Without accurate metallurgical testing, components could be compromised, and in industries such as aerospace, this can lead to in-service failures, safety risks, and significant financial or reputational damage.

What is a microstructure?

A microstructure is the internal structure of a metal, visible under magnification. It includes features such as grain boundaries, inclusions, and phases.

Microstructure analysis can reveal important insights into mechanical performance, heat treatment history, manufacturing quality, and failure mechanisms. This makes it a key part of metallurgical failure investigations.
